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it a0a386db authored by Phil Burk's avatar Phil Burk Committed by Android Git Automerger
Browse files

am ecf7bdb0: Merge "AudioFlinger: reset SPDIF encoder on flush" into mnc-dev

* commit 'ecf7bdb0':
  AudioFlinger: reset SPDIF encoder on flush
parents f5fee046 ecf7bdb0
Loading
Loading
Loading
Loading
+2 −1
Original line number Diff line number Diff line
@@ -128,7 +128,7 @@ status_t SpdifStreamOut::getRenderPosition(uint32_t *frames)

int SpdifStreamOut::flush()
{
    // FIXME Is there an issue here with flush being asynchronous?
    mSpdifEncoder.reset();
    mRenderPositionHal = 0;
    mPreviousHalPosition32 = 0;
    return AudioStreamOut::flush();
@@ -136,6 +136,7 @@ int SpdifStreamOut::flush()

int SpdifStreamOut::standby()
{
    mSpdifEncoder.reset();
    mRenderPositionHal = 0;
    mPreviousHalPosition32 = 0;
    return AudioStreamOut::standby();